TOPIC: BE ANXIOUS FOR NOTHING
Bible Reading: Isaiah 39-40, Philippians 4
“Be anxious for nothing, but in everything by prayer and supplication, with thanksgiving, let your requests be made known to God;” – Philippians 4:6 (KJV)
Christianity begins at the finished line. We don’t approach life as UNTO victory but FROM victory because everything that concerns our lives and existence has been accomplished for us right from the foundations of the world as stated in Hebrews 4:3 “… although the works were finished from the foundation of the world.”
God doesn’t live in time and space like the natural man does. He is not bound by time. With God, yesterday, today and tomorrow are all before Him at the same time but in the physical world that we live in, things happen in a ‘serial’ manner i.e. one event precedes the other. This is why we have yesterday, today and tomorrow. With God however, it is different.
It is just like a movie which first exists in someone’s mind as a complete or ‘finished’ story after which it goes through the production process. When the movie is released and you’re watching it in a theatre with the producer, director and actors all present; the truth is, you all will be watching the same movie from different perspectives.
While the production crew know the end from the beginning; you will be anticipating the end. While you’re watching the movie in real time, they will be watching with superior intelligence. Nothing will keep the producer in suspense because he/she finished the movie before it started. Rather than worry, you can enjoy the ride by asking the production crew what is going to happen. The goodnews is that in the script of your life according to God’s Word, you are the ‘character’ that always wins. This is why you must approach life from the finish line.
God is the producer of the movie of your life. He spoke through Isaiah and said, “Remember the former things of old: for I am God, and there is none else; I am God, and there is none like me, DECLARING THE END FROM THE BEGINNING, and from ancient times the things that are not yet done, saying, My counsel shall stand, and I will do all my pleasure” Isaiah 46:9-10 (KJV).
There is nothing that concerns your life that surprises God. This is why there ought to be no worry in your life because the Holy Spirit has everything figured out. Simply put your faith in Him and trust Him. The life of faith is about seeing things from God’s perspective because there is nothing that God starts in your life that He hasn’t first finished.
